Sue Lin is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biochemistry and Organic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Sue Lin has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 747 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Biochemistry and 3 papers in Organic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Sue Lin’s work include Amino Acid Enzymes and Metabolism (5 papers), Enzyme Immobilization Techniques (5 papers) and Wnt/β-catenin signaling in development and cancer (3 papers). Sue Lin is often cited by papers focused on Amino Acid Enzymes and Metabolism (5 papers), Enzyme Immobilization Techniques (5 papers) and Wnt/β-catenin signaling in development and cancer (3 papers). Sue Lin collaborates with scholars based in United States, The Netherlands and Canada. Sue Lin's co-authors include Jer‐Tsong Hsieh, Nguyen T. Van, John P. Richard, Andrew C. von Eschenbach, Luo Wang, Wei Wei Zhang, Yan Wang, Richard N. Armstrong, Huey‐Fen Tzeng and L. Timothy Laughlin and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Journal of Biological Chemistry and Biochemistry.
